You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@ignite.apache.org by sb...@apache.org on 2015/06/03 21:10:09 UTC

incubator-ignite git commit: ignite-471-2: prepare yardstick sql config

Repository: incubator-ignite
Updated Branches:
  refs/heads/ignite-471-2 e89507c86 -> 5ae5574ce


ignite-471-2: prepare yardstick sql config


Project: http://git-wip-us.apache.org/repos/asf/incubator-ignite/repo
Commit: http://git-wip-us.apache.org/repos/asf/incubator-ignite/commit/5ae5574c
Tree: http://git-wip-us.apache.org/repos/asf/incubator-ignite/tree/5ae5574c
Diff: http://git-wip-us.apache.org/repos/asf/incubator-ignite/diff/5ae5574c

Branch: refs/heads/ignite-471-2
Commit: 5ae5574cee2f8d6894fdc6b7b0e9dd2f2a218391
Parents: e89507c
Author: dmagda <ma...@gmail.com>
Authored: Wed Jun 3 22:09:50 2015 +0300
Committer: dmagda <ma...@gmail.com>
Committed: Wed Jun 3 22:09:50 2015 +0300

----------------------------------------------------------------------
 modules/yardstick/config/ignite-base-config.xml  |  6 ++++++
 .../yardstick/cache/model/Organization.java      | 14 +-------------
 .../ignite/yardstick/cache/model/Person.java     | 19 +------------------
 3 files changed, 8 insertions(+), 31 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/incubator-ignite/blob/5ae5574c/modules/yardstick/config/ignite-base-config.xml
----------------------------------------------------------------------
diff --git a/modules/yardstick/config/ignite-base-config.xml b/modules/yardstick/config/ignite-base-config.xml
index 8a7cede..cd57edc 100644
--- a/modules/yardstick/config/ignite-base-config.xml
+++ b/modules/yardstick/config/ignite-base-config.xml
@@ -217,6 +217,12 @@
 
         <property name="marshaller">
             <bean class="org.gridgain.grid.marshaller.portable.PortableMarshaller">
+                <property name="classNames">
+                    <list>
+                        <value>org.apache.ignite.yardstick.cache.model.*</value>
+                    </list>
+                </property>
+                <property name="metaDataEnabled" value="false" />
             </bean>
         </property>
 

http://git-wip-us.apache.org/repos/asf/incubator-ignite/blob/5ae5574c/modules/yardstick/src/main/java/org/apache/ignite/yardstick/cache/model/Organization.java
----------------------------------------------------------------------
diff --git a/modules/yardstick/src/main/java/org/apache/ignite/yardstick/cache/model/Organization.java b/modules/yardstick/src/main/java/org/apache/ignite/yardstick/cache/model/Organization.java
index d8bba98..2c9f01c 100644
--- a/modules/yardstick/src/main/java/org/apache/ignite/yardstick/cache/model/Organization.java
+++ b/modules/yardstick/src/main/java/org/apache/ignite/yardstick/cache/model/Organization.java
@@ -24,7 +24,7 @@ import java.io.*;
 /**
  * Organization record used for query test.
  */
-public class Organization implements Externalizable {
+public class Organization {
     /** Organization ID. */
     @QuerySqlField(index = true)
     private int id;
@@ -80,18 +80,6 @@ public class Organization implements Externalizable {
     }
 
     /** {@inheritDoc} */
-    @Override public void writeExternal(ObjectOutput out) throws IOException {
-        out.writeInt(id);
-        out.writeUTF(name);
-    }
-
-    /** {@inheritDoc} */
-    @Override public void readExternal(ObjectInput in) throws IOException, ClassNotFoundException {
-        id = in.readInt();
-        name = in.readUTF();
-    }
-
-    /** {@inheritDoc} */
     @Override public boolean equals(Object o) {
         return this == o || (o instanceof Organization) && id == ((Organization)o).id;
 

http://git-wip-us.apache.org/repos/asf/incubator-ignite/blob/5ae5574c/modules/yardstick/src/main/java/org/apache/ignite/yardstick/cache/model/Person.java
----------------------------------------------------------------------
diff --git a/modules/yardstick/src/main/java/org/apache/ignite/yardstick/cache/model/Person.java b/modules/yardstick/src/main/java/org/apache/ignite/yardstick/cache/model/Person.java
index df8d58b..9f985b1 100644
--- a/modules/yardstick/src/main/java/org/apache/ignite/yardstick/cache/model/Person.java
+++ b/modules/yardstick/src/main/java/org/apache/ignite/yardstick/cache/model/Person.java
@@ -24,7 +24,7 @@ import java.io.*;
 /**
  * Person record used for query test.
  */
-public class Person implements Externalizable {
+public class Person {
     /** Person ID. */
     @QuerySqlField(index = true)
     private int id;
@@ -151,23 +151,6 @@ public class Person implements Externalizable {
         this.salary = salary;
     }
 
-    /** {@inheritDoc} */
-    @Override public void writeExternal(ObjectOutput out) throws IOException {
-        out.writeInt(id);
-        out.writeInt(orgId);
-        out.writeUTF(firstName);
-        out.writeUTF(lastName);
-        out.writeDouble(salary);
-    }
-
-    /** {@inheritDoc} */
-    @Override public void readExternal(ObjectInput in) throws IOException, ClassNotFoundException {
-        id = in.readInt();
-        orgId = in.readInt();
-        firstName = in.readUTF();
-        lastName = in.readUTF();
-        salary = in.readDouble();
-    }
 
     /** {@inheritDoc} */
     @Override public boolean equals(Object o) {